Section 7th. This Section throughout as well as §. 21 relates exclusively soley
alone as also §. 8, in part to the subject of salvage.
1. Service recapturing a Vessel taken by the Enemy.
2. Source of encouragement the Vessel so recaptured.
3. Relative quantum of the encouragement a proportion
of the value of such recaptured Vessel with its contents:
viz. to King's the if the capturing recapturing Ship be a
Kings Ship 1/8th part of the value of the Vessel and
contents: if on the recapture a Kings Ship and a Privateer be concerned
together, then are such proportions as the judicatory
shall determine: the judicatory, for the guidance
of whose decision no principles or other lights in any shape
are here attempted to be given, so that here the parties
being in this case three, are by the power ingenuity
of the man of law not enticed for forced into
his net.
At the end of this Section comes a clause by which
in case the Vessel so recaptured should shall before such recapture
have been "set forth as a Ship of Vessel of war"
the it is to go as a prize to the captors nothing
being in respect of it, restored to the owners.
☞ Add a note on the hardship to the Owners in this case.
Bring to view the precedents that plead in favour of some allowance
at least to the Owners. If less than after deduction to a
certain amount (say 1/3 as in case of ) the remainder
would be sufficient to produce adequate existence, make such
deduction in behalf of the Owners.
